FEATURES:

1.IGBT Inverter technology,current-mode control,reliable quality,stable performance

2.Closed circuit feedback,constant Voltage output fits for wide voltage range(±15%)

3.Controlled by electronic reactor, welding performance is stable.little spatter,deep welding penetration,good welding bead.

4.Slow wire feeding during arc starting,remove the tip ball after welding,easy arc-starting.

5.Suitable for work piece with a thickness of more than 0.8mm

6.Small size and weight,easy operation,economical and practical.

Applicable Materials: Low carbon steel.high tensile steel,ordinary steel

Scope of Aplication: Thin plate welding field such as automobile,motorcycle accessories,Steel-Wood furniture,light steel structure etc.

 

PARAMETERS:

 

Model MIG-200
Input power voltage/frequency(V/Hz) AC220±15%  (Single Phase,50/60Hz)
Rated input power capacity(KVA) 6.5
Input Current (A) 29
Rated Output Current  (A) 200
Rated Output Voltage (V) 26
Duty cycle  (%) 60
Output current range (A) 50-200
Output current range (V) 15-26
Insulation Class F
Protection class IP21
Dimensions (mm) 490*265*420
Net weight (Kg) 25
Efficiency (%) 85
Feeding Speed(M/MIN) 2.5-16
Type of Wire Feeder Compact
Diameter of Spool (mm) 270
Postflow Time (s) 1±0.5
Power Factor(cosφ) 0.93
Earth Cable (MM2) ≥2.5
Welding Thickness (mm) Above 0.8
Diameter of Wire (mm) 0.8/1.0
